How Does Waterproof Neoprene Perform vs Canvas?
Worried about your gear getting wet or damaged? Traditional bags often fail in harsh weather. Discover how neoprene and canvas handle water and protection.
Neoprene is naturally water-resistant and offers excellent protection against spills, sweat, and rain, making it perfect for water-related activities. Canvas, however, requires special treatment to become water-resistant and is generally more breathable.
Neoprene and canvas show clear differences in how they deal with water and overall performance. Neoprene’s design makes it naturally resistant to water. It has a closed-cell structure. This means water cannot easily pass through its surface. This quality makes neoprene great for bags that face sweat, splashes, or light rain. It keeps items inside dry and safe. Neoprene also resists degradation from sunlight and ozone. This helps it last longer even with regular outdoor use. However, neoprene is less breathable than canvas. It can feel heavier because of its density. It also traps heat. This might make the bag feel a bit warm on your back after long use.
اللوحة القماشية is different. It is a woven fabric. This means it has small gaps in its structure. Untreated canvas readily absorbs water. This can make items inside wet. If canvas stays wet for long, it can also grow mildew. To make canvas water-resistant, it needs special coatings. Waxed canvas is a good example. This treatment adds a layer of protection. But it changes the natural feel of the fabric. Canvas is naturally breathable. This makes it comfortable to carry in warm weather. It is also lighter than neoprene for the same bag size. Canvas is easier to clean. Many types can be machine washed. The choice depends on what kind of weather and activity you expect for your bag.

Why Pick a Neoprene Backpack for Sports?
Is your current sports bag failing to protect your gear? Do you need better comfort and durability? See why neoprene is the ultimate sports bag choice.
Neoprene backpacks are favored for sports due to their excellent waterproofing, cushioning for gear, elasticity, and modern, sleek appearance. They protect contents from sweat and impact, offering comfort during active use.
Neoprene backpacks are a top choice for athletes and active individuals. Their special features make them perfect for sports use. First, neoprene is naturally waterproof. This is like the material used for wetsuits. It keeps water out very well. This means your clothes, electronics, and other items inside stay dry. You do not need to worry about sweat, splashes, or unexpected rain. This makes it ideal for gym, swimming, or outdoor sports.
Second, neoprene1 offers great cushioning. The material is soft and has some thickness. This protects your sports gear. Items like shoes, rackets, or small gym equipment are safer from bumps and drops. The material has elasticity. It can stretch to fit oddly shaped items. It then returns to its original form. This flexibility adds to its protective qualities.
Finally, neoprene has a distinct look. It feels smooth and has a modern, structured shape. Many sports brands use it because of its sleek design. This makes neoprene backpacks look stylish. They are not just functional but also fashionable. Their durability is also high. Neoprene resists tears and daily wear. It maintains its shape even with rough handling during sports activities. These qualities make neoprene a leading material for sports bags.

How Does a Canvas Bag Offer Style and Value?
Looking for a bag that combines timeless style with everyday practicality? Many modern materials miss this balance. Explore why canvas remains a classic choice.
Canvas bags offer high value through their natural, eco-friendly material, excellent breathability, and versatile style that suits many occasions. They are cost-effective, highly customizable, and known for their lasting durability in daily use.
Canvas bags provide a unique blend of style and practicality, making them highly valued. One key aspect is their natural and eco-friendly nature. Canvas is often made from cotton, linen, or hemp. These are plant-based fibers. This makes canvas a more sustainable choice compared to synthetic materials. If untreated, canvas can break down naturally at the end of its life. This reduces its environmental impact. This natural feel also gives canvas bags a pleasant look and texture. It appeals to those who prefer natural products.
Canvas bags are also incredibly versatile in style. They fit perfectly for daily commutes, school, shopping, casual outings, or even light active use like yoga or a quick gym session. Their classic look means they match almost any outfit or setting. They can look casual or slightly dressy depending on the design. This makes them a wardrobe staple for many people. The material is also very breathable. This keeps your belongings aired out and prevents dampness. This can be more comfortable in warmer climates.
From a value perspective, canvas is cost-effective. It offers good quality at a reasonable price. This makes it accessible for many. It is also easy to customize. Businesses often use canvas bags for branding. They can print logos or designs directly onto the fabric. This makes them popular for promotional items or retail packaging. Canvas is also known for its durability. It is a strong, woven fabric. It can handle heavy loads and daily wear. Over time, canvas can even develop a unique character. This adds to its charm and value.

What Sets a Canvas Backpack Apart from Neoprene?
Confused about choosing between a simple, classic bag and a high-tech one? Each material offers different benefits. Discover the key differences to make your choice.
Canvas backpacks offer lightweight simplicity, eco-friendliness, and breathability, making them ideal for casual, everyday storage. Neoprene backpacks provide superior water protection, cushioning, and a sleek feel, suited for active or wet environments.
When comparing a canvas backpack with a neoprene backpack, their differences come down to design, function, and feel. A canvas backpack is known for its simplicity. Its design is often basic and functional. This makes it easy to open and close. Customization usually happens through printing. You can add logos or artwork directly onto the fabric. This makes them popular for events or promotional use. Canvas backpacks are also very lightweight. They fold flat easily. This makes them convenient for storage or carrying as an extra bag. They are also made from natural fibers. This makes them an environmentally friendlier choice. Their breathability means items inside stay aired out.
Neoprene backpacks, on the other hand, offer a different set of benefits. They are soft to the touch and have a distinct feel. The material provides excellent water resistance. This keeps contents dry in wet conditions. It also cushions items inside. This protects electronics or fragile gear. However, neoprene bags often have more weight than canvas backpacks. This is due to the material’s density and thickness. While neoprene is comfortable because it is soft, it is not as breathable as canvas. Long periods of wearing a neoprene bag can feel a bit warm on your back.
The choice often depends on your specific needs. Canvas backpacks2 are great for everyday use. They work well for school, shopping, or light travel. They offer a casual and versatile style. Neoprene bags3 are better for specific activities. These include fitness, carrying wet items after swimming, short sports trips, or use in rainy weather. They excel where water protection and cushioning are most important. Both materials serve their purpose well.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: How does the typical lifespan of a neoprene bag compare to a canvas bag under regular use?
A: A well-maintained neoprene bag can last for several years due to its resistance to tears and abrasion. Canvas bags, especially those made from heavy-duty material, also offer excellent durability and often develop a unique patina over time.
Q: Can neoprene bags be easily folded or stored compactly when not in use?
A: Neoprene bags are generally more structured due to their material thickness. While flexible, they do not fold as flat or compactly as a canvas drawstring bag, which can be easily flattened for storage.
Q: What are the best methods for removing stains from a canvas bag?
A: For most stains on canvas, a gentle spot clean with mild soap and water is effective. For tougher marks, a soft brush can be used. Always air dry canvas thoroughly to prevent mildew, especially if it’s untreated.
Q: Do neoprene bags typically come in a wider range of colors or patterns than canvas bags?
A: Neoprene often features solid, bold colors and a sleek finish, appealing to a modern aesthetic. Canvas, while also available in various colors, offers more versatility for intricate prints and traditional patterns due to its fabric texture.
Q: Is neoprene truly airtight, or does it allow some air circulation within the bag?
A: Neoprene’s closed-cell structure makes it highly water-resistant, but it is not completely airtight. It significantly reduces air circulation compared to breathable canvas, which is why items might feel warmer inside after long periods.
Q: How does the cost of a high-quality neoprene bag generally compare to a high-quality canvas bag?
A: Neoprene bags often have a higher price point than basic canvas bags, mainly due to the synthetic material’s manufacturing process and specialized performance features. However, premium treated canvas bags can also be costly.
Q: Can I put a neoprene bag in the washing machine for cleaning?
A: It is generally not recommended to machine wash neoprene bags. The agitation and harsh detergents can damage the material’s structure and compromise its water-resistant properties. Hand wiping is usually sufficient.
Q: Are canvas bags suitable for carrying heavier items, such as textbooks or groceries?
A: Yes, canvas is a strong, tightly woven fabric that excels at carrying heavy loads. Its sturdy construction makes it a reliable choice for items like textbooks, groceries, or multiple daily essentials without easily stretching or tearing.
Q: How do environmental factors like extreme heat or cold affect neoprene bags?
A: Neoprene performs well in varied temperatures due to its insulating properties. However, extreme prolonged heat can potentially cause some degradation to the material over a very long time, while extreme cold does not typically harm it.
Q: What kind of interior pockets or compartments are typically found in canvas versus neoprene bags?
A: Canvas bags often feature simple, open interior compartments, sometimes with basic slip pockets. Neoprene bags might incorporate more specialized, padded compartments designed to protect electronics or keep items organized and cushioned.
